i have a WS-C4507R with two supervisors "Sup V-10GE 10GE (X2), 1000BaseX (SFP) WS-X4516-10GE " , i have some questions regarding the upgrade procedures steps as i concluded from the online documents:-
1-first i copy the ios into the active supervisor bootflash "copy tftp bootflash"
2-change my config register from 0x2101 " i read that with this vlue when my switch reboot it will boot into the mini ios correct?" into config register 0x2102
3-enter no boot system flash bootflash: then boot system bootflash:"new image"
4-restart the standby supervisor with "redundancy reload peer" it says it will restart it with the new ios but i only copied the new ios into the active standby so im confused in this department? does the standby supervisor access the active supervisor bootflash and use the new image? or should i copy the ios into the standby supervisor by "copy tftp slavebootflash" first?
5- issue "redundancy force-switchover" to bring the standby supervisor into the active supervisor then reload the previosuly active supervisor " is my understanding correct of this step? would the switch reboot or it will stay online?

The process will not work. Try this instead:
1. IMPORTANT: Check and compare the MD5 hash value of the downloaded BIN file matches with the MD5 hash value found in the Cisco website;
2. Copy the IOS to the active line card;
3. Copy the IOS to the secondary line card;
4. Remove the old variable string and the variable string of the new IOS PLUS include the variable string to boot the old IOS;
5. Change the config-registry value to 0x2102;
6. Save the config; and
7. Reboot.

08-02-2016 12:55 AM
thank you for you input but why it wont work?
Your step 1 only states copy the IOS into the active unit. What about the secondary unit?
Next, I don't recommend leaving just one boot variable string. In case the IOS for the new IOS is corrupt the chassis will both boot into ROMmon.
Finally, without my step 1 (check the MD5 hash value), you can't be sure the new IOS is corrupt or not.
also please can you clearify the the fourth step , by the variable string you mean" boot system flash bootflash:x" ? and how do you mean to include the variable string to boot the old IOS?
config t
no boot system flash bootflash:old_ios.bin
boot system flash bootflash:new_ios.bin
boot system flash bootflash:old_ios.bin
end
wr

you mentioned i should reboot , will the "reload" command reboot both supervisors? because if it reloads only the active one the secondary would be still running the old ios , therefore shouldnt i use "redundancy reload peer" to restart the secondary supervisor then reload the active supervisor?
The "reload" command will reboot BOTH of the supervisor cards.
Word of advice: If it is possible, before reloading the chassis, make sure there is a computer connected to the console port and logging the entire process. If anything goes wrong, the output from the console port is a gold mine of information.

can i upgrade from cat4500-ipbasek9-mz.122-50.SG1.bin to cat4500-ipbasek9-mz.150-2.SG10.bin directly
I am not familiar with the Sup5 so I would suggest reading the Release Notes as it will say, whether or not, it is possible to go to 15.X. However, with other Supervisor cards, upgrading to version 15.X sometimes require the ROMmon upgrade as well. Whether this is a requirement or not, I would recommend upgrading the ROMmon.
